The first federal parliamentary sitting days have been thrown into confusion by the new case of coronavirus in Perth, with West Australian politicians arriving in Canberra instructed to immediately quarantine and get tested.

Parliament is scheduled to get underway for the year on Tuesday, after the Prime Minister delivers a speech at the National Press Club on Monday unveiling a $1.9 billion investment in the rollout of the coronavirus vaccine.
